Job Description

The Lead Image Finaling (Comp Tech) serves as the main technical and artistic point of contact for the Image Finaling compositing team. They guide a small group of artists and ensure the delivery of high-quality final frames, balancing artistic standards with production constraints while fostering a strong team dynamic. They act as the bridge between the team and the Compositing and CG Image Supervisors.

Production

  • Supervise and support the IMF compositing team

  • Provide advanced technical solutions for final image polish and fixes

  • Ensure consistency and quality in image finaling passes (stereo, beauty tweaks, paint fixes, continuity)

  • Track and validate retakes, working closely with production and supervisors

  • Monitor quotas and ensure timely deliveries

  • Recommend and assist in implementing workflow and tool improvements

Management

  • Serve as the technical and artistic reference for the IMF team

  • Train, mentor, and motivate team members while encouraging a collaborative spirit

  • Collaborate with pipeline and development teams to adapt or create IMF-specific tools

  • Maintain regular communication with the Compositing and CG Image Supervisors

  • Ensure documentation and knowledge-sharing within the team

What you need to know about the Montreal Tech Scene

With roots dating back to 1642, Montreal is often recognized for its French-inspired architecture and cobblestone streets lined with traditional shops and cafés. But what truly sets the city apart is how it blends its rich tradition with a modern edge, reflected in its evolving skyline and fast-growing tech industry. According to economic promotion agency Montréal International, the city ranks among the top in North America to invest in artificial intelligence, making it le spot idéal for job seekers who want the best of both worlds.

Key Facts About Montreal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 255,000+ (2024, Tourisme Montréal)
  • Major Tech Employers: SAP, Google, Microsoft, Cisco
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, machine learning, cybersecurity, cloud computing, web development
  • Funding Landscape: $1.47 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(BetaKit)
  • Notable Investors: CIBC Innovation Banking, BDC Capital, Investissement Québec, Fonds de solidarité FTQ
  • Research Centers and Universities: McGill University, Université de Montréal, Concordia University, Mila Quebec, ÉTS Montréal
